Автор Тема: Обновление с риском порушить систему  (Прочитано 1498 раз)

Оффлайн Geidrow

  • Участник
  • *
  • Сообщений: 46
Приветствую всех участников форума.
При попытке обновить в p11 systemd с версии 255.6-alt2:p11+349418.200.1.1@1716756546 на 255.6-alt2:p11+356646.300.27.1@1729412525 synaptic  предлагает удалить systemd-sysvinit.
Так задумано?  А то, если обновлять, например, pam-systemd, то предлагается удалить множество пакетов: dolphin, kwrite, libgtkmm3 и ещё 255, включая systemd. Примечательно, что при выборе для обновления только systemd пакет pam-systemd тоже будет обновлён, но без необходимости удалять 258 пакетов.

Как в такой ситуации быть? Попытка установки  libvirt-daemon-driver-qemu цепляет по зависимостям обновление systemd с предложением удалить systemd-sysvinit.
Спасибо

Оффлайн Letmein

  • Участник
  • *
  • Сообщений: 148
Недавно был у меня похожий случай, только там удалился Wine32 и ещё несколько пакетов. Я их потом просто обратно поставил. Но 258, конечно, совсем другой масштаб. Хотя можно, в принципе, где-то сохранить этот список и потом подсунуть его в apt-get install. Ну, и снимок системы до обновления неплохо бы иметь, чтобы вернуться, если финт не сработает.

А systemd-sysvinit при последнем dist-upgrade у меня тоже удалился. Помню, он был там в списке.

Оффлайн Geidrow

  • Участник
  • *
  • Сообщений: 46
Цитировать
А systemd-sysvinit при последнем dist-upgrade у меня тоже удалился
Т.е. это штатная в данном случае ситуация? Потом всё будет работать?

Оффлайн Letmein

  • Участник
  • *
  • Сообщений: 148
Потом всё будет работать?
Я пока проблем не заметил.

Оффлайн gosts 87

  • Участник
  • *
  • Сообщений: 3 070
  • Дмитрий/Dmitry/德米特里/दिमित्री
При попытке обновить в p11 systemd с версии 255.6-alt2:p11+349418.200.1.1@1716756546 на 255.6-alt2:p11+356646.300.27.1@1729412525 synaptic  предлагает удалить systemd-sysvinit.
Репозиторий p11 ещё полностью не сформирован. Когда всё устаканят, то такого не должно будет происходить.
Сейчас ещё нет ни одного стабильного дистрибутива с p11.

Оффлайн ASte

  • Мастер
  • ***
  • Сообщений: 1 564
# apt-cache show systemd-sysvinit
Виртуальный пакет systemd-sysvinit предоставляется следующими пакетами:
  systemd 1:255.11-alt1:p11+356646.300.27.1@1729412525
Похоже оно просто переехало в другой пакет..

Оффлайн gosts 87

  • Участник
  • *
  • Сообщений: 3 070
  • Дмитрий/Dmitry/德米特里/दिमित्री
Похоже оно просто переехало в другой пакет..
Похоже, просто выпилен...
p11:
Спойлер
Список бинарных RPM-пакетов, собираемых из данного SRPM:
libnss-myhostname (x86_64, i586, aarch64)
libnss-myhostname-debuginfo (x86_64, i586, aarch64)
libnss-mymachines (x86_64, i586, aarch64)
libnss-mymachines-debuginfo (x86_64, i586, aarch64)
libnss-resolve (x86_64, i586, aarch64)
libnss-resolve-debuginfo (x86_64, i586, aarch64)
libnss-systemd (x86_64, i586, aarch64)
libnss-systemd-debuginfo (x86_64, i586, aarch64)
libsystemd (x86_64, i586, aarch64)
libsystemd-debuginfo (x86_64, i586, aarch64)
libsystemd-devel (x86_64, i586, aarch64)
libudev-devel (x86_64, i586, aarch64)
libudev1 (x86_64, i586, aarch64)
libudev1-debuginfo (x86_64, i586, aarch64)
pam_systemd (x86_64, i586, aarch64)
pam_systemd-debuginfo (x86_64, i586, aarch64)
pam_systemd_home (x86_64, i586, aarch64)
pam_systemd_home-debuginfo (x86_64, i586, aarch64)
systemd (x86_64, i586, aarch64)
systemd-analyze (x86_64, i586, aarch64)
systemd-analyze-debuginfo (x86_64, i586, aarch64)
systemd-boot-efi (x86_64, i586, aarch64)
systemd-boot-efi-debuginfo (x86_64, i586, aarch64)
systemd-container (x86_64, i586, aarch64)
systemd-container-debuginfo (x86_64, i586, aarch64)
systemd-coredump (x86_64, i586, aarch64)
systemd-coredump-debuginfo (x86_64, i586, aarch64)
systemd-debuginfo (x86_64, i586, aarch64)
systemd-filesystem (noarch)
systemd-homed (x86_64, i586, aarch64)
systemd-homed-debuginfo (x86_64, i586, aarch64)
systemd-journal-remote (x86_64, i586, aarch64)
systemd-journal-remote-debuginfo (x86_64, i586, aarch64)
systemd-modules-common (noarch)
systemd-networkd (x86_64, i586, aarch64)
systemd-networkd-debuginfo (x86_64, i586, aarch64)
systemd-oomd-defaults (noarch)
systemd-portable (x86_64, i586, aarch64)
systemd-portable-debuginfo (x86_64, i586, aarch64)
systemd-stateless (noarch)
systemd-sysctl-common (x86_64, i586, aarch64)
systemd-tests (x86_64, i586, aarch64)
systemd-tests-debuginfo (x86_64, i586, aarch64)
systemd-timesyncd (x86_64, i586, aarch64)
systemd-timesyncd-debuginfo (x86_64, i586, aarch64)
systemd-tmpfiles-common (noarch)
systemd-ukify (x86_64, i586, aarch64)
systemd-utils-filetriggers (noarch)
systemd-utils-standalone (x86_64, i586, aarch64)
systemd-utils-standalone-debuginfo (x86_64, i586, aarch64)
udev (x86_64, i586, aarch64)
udev-debuginfo (x86_64, i586, aarch64)
p10:
Спойлер
Список бинарных RPM-пакетов, собираемых из данного SRPM:
libnss-myhostname (x86_64, ppc64le, i586, armh, aarch64)
libnss-myhostname-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
libnss-mymachines (x86_64, ppc64le, i586, armh, aarch64)
libnss-mymachines-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
libnss-resolve (x86_64, ppc64le, i586, armh, aarch64)
libnss-resolve-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
libnss-systemd (x86_64, ppc64le, i586, armh, aarch64)
libnss-systemd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
libsystemd (x86_64, ppc64le, i586, armh, aarch64)
libsystemd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
libsystemd-devel (x86_64, ppc64le, i586, armh, aarch64)
libudev-devel (x86_64, ppc64le, i586, armh, aarch64)
libudev1 (x86_64, ppc64le, i586, armh, aarch64)
libudev1-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
pam_systemd (x86_64, ppc64le, i586, armh, aarch64)
pam_systemd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
pam_systemd_home (x86_64, ppc64le, i586, armh, aarch64)
pam_systemd_home-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d (x86_64, ppc64le, i586, armh, aarch64)
systemd-analyze (x86_64, ppc64le, i586, armh, aarch64)
systemd-analyze-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-boot-efi (x86_64, ppc64le, i586, armh, aarch64)
systemd-boot-efi-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-container (x86_64, ppc64le, i586, armh, aarch64)
systemd-container-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-coredump (x86_64, ppc64le, i586, armh, aarch64)
systemd-coredump-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-homed (x86_64, ppc64le, i586, armh, aarch64)
systemd-homed-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-journal-remote (x86_64, ppc64le, i586, armh, aarch64)
systemd-journal-remote-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-modules-common (noarch)
systemd-networkd (x86_64, ppc64le, i586, armh, aarch64)
systemd-networkd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-oomd-defaults (noarch)
systemd-portable (x86_64, ppc64le, i586, armh, aarch64)
systemd-portable-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-stateless (noarch)
systemd-sysctl-common (x86_64, ppc64le, i586, armh, aarch64)
systemd-sysvinit (noarch)
systemd-tests (x86_64, ppc64le, i586, armh, aarch64)
systemd-tests-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-timesyncd (x86_64, ppc64le, i586, armh, aarch64)
systemd-timesyncd-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
systemd-tmpfiles-common (noarch)
systemd-utils-filetriggers (noarch)
systemd-utils-standalone (x86_64, ppc64le, i586, armh, aarch64)
systemd-utils-standalone-debuginfo (x86_64, ppc64le, i586, armh, aarch64)
udev (x86_64, ppc64le, i586, armh, aarch64)
udev-debuginfo (x86_64, ppc64le, i586, armh, aarch64)

Связано может быть с этим: https://forum.altlinux.org/index.php?topic=36177.msg388282#msg388282 и до конца топика.
« Последнее редактирование: 27.10.2024 19:48:26 от gosts 87 »

Оффлайн Geidrow

  • Участник
  • *
  • Сообщений: 46
Чтобы внести ясность для читателя, сообщаю, что после обновления systemd и удаления systemd-sysvinit система нормально работает , в т.ч. после перезагрузки.

Оффлайн Geidrow

  • Участник
  • *
  • Сообщений: 46
Имеется продолжение.
Доступные в текущий момент обновления plasma и связанных библиотек приводят к неработоспособности KDE до перезагрузки (из меню не запускаются программы , не перезагружается ПК), а после ОС не загружается. Восстанавливал с помощью Timeshift c livecd.

Установил p11 kde в виртуальную машину, обновил — то же самое.
Сталкивался кто-нибудь с подобным?
Скрин окна виртуальной машины, далее загрузка не идёт.
https://s.iimg.su/s/18/ZC3aqYHUdUQavGb5vAe9VHlpBSs5lXdxSXtyYHAq.png

Оффлайн gosts 87

  • Участник
  • *
  • Сообщений: 3 070
  • Дмитрий/Dmitry/德米特里/दिमित्री
Оформляйте багрепорт.
http://bugzilla.altlinux.org/

Оффлайн Geidrow

  • Участник
  • *
  • Сообщений: 46
Похоже, проблема в настройке Синаптика: опция system upgrade имела значение "спрашивать", а после смены на "апгрейд по-умолчанию" не предлагает снести не имеющие к обновлению пакеты (gparted, cpu-x) . В виртуальной машине выполнил apt-get dist-upgrade — обновление прошло корректно.

Оффлайн mrsclick

  • Участник
  • *
  • Сообщений: 37
Похоже, проблема в настройке Синаптика: опция system upgrade имела значение "спрашивать", а после смены на "апгрейд по-умолчанию" не предлагает снести не имеющие к обновлению пакеты (gparted, cpu-x) . В виртуальной машине выполнил apt-get dist-upgrade — обновление прошло корректно.
Вот именно, не используйте ненужно Синаптик и будет Вам счастье.